GreenPOWER

GreenPOWER trains manufacturing workers for the emerging green economy. Focused on "greening up" manufacturing processes in all industries and upgrading skills for producing clean energy products, GreenPOWER works directly with employers to provide workers the skills required to obtain good jobs in the state's growing green economy.

GreenPOWER trains current workers, new hires, and unemployed workers to bring energy efficiencies, environmental awareness, waste reduction, and lean production techniques to both traditional manufacturers in all industries.

Clean Energy Manufacturing Center

The Clean Energy Manufacturing Center is a ‘one-stop’ resource for public officials, economic development organizations and companies wanting to implement manufacturing job creation strategies in clean energy industries.

The Clean Energy Manufacturing Center (CEMC) offers a range of complimentary strategic management services including  technical assistance to companies, outreach services in the form of workshops/seminars/webinars and research identifying emerging market opportunities.

The Apollo Alliance at Work

The Apollo Alliance Project offers a bold vision to catalyze the transition to a clean energy economy that will put millions of Americans to work in a new generation of high-quality green jobs. The Apollo Alliance Project convenes labor, business, environmental, and community leaders to develop strategies that reduce carbon emissions and oil imports, spur domestic job growth, and position America to thrive in the 21st Century economy.

Chemicals, Public Health & Green Chemistry

The health and safety of workers and the health and safety of the environment are inextricably linked.

The Work, Environment and Public Health program of the BlueGreen Alliance Foundation builds support for policies and programs that protect the linked safety and health of workers, the public and the environment they share.
